1. Understanding Primitive Techniques in the Modern Context
1.1 What Are “Primitive Techniques”?
Primitive techniques refer to survival and living skills developed before industrialization and modern technology. They are characterized by:
- Minimal reliance on manufactured tools
- Use of natural, locally available materials
- Skill-based rather than gear-based solutions
- Deep understanding of ecological systems
Examples include friction fire making, stone tool knapping, natural shelter construction, cordage production from plant fibers, and traditional tracking and navigation methods.
1.2 Primitive Does Not Mean Inferior
A common misconception equates “primitive” with “inefficient” or “outdated.” In reality, many primitive techniques are:
- Highly refined through thousands of years of experimentation
- Optimized for sustainability and resilience
- Adaptable across diverse environments
Their endurance across millennia demonstrates functional excellence rather than technological deficiency.

4. Core Primitive Skills Experiencing a Revival
4.1 Fire Making Without Modern Tools
Friction fire methods—such as bow drill and hand drill—are among the most emblematic primitive skills.
Key aspects include:
- Understanding wood properties
- Managing moisture and friction
- Coordinating precise physical technique
Fire made this way represents self-sufficiency at its most elemental.
4.2 Stone Tool Knapping
Knapping transforms stone into cutting tools through controlled fracturing. The revival of knapping highlights:
- Precision and material science knowledge
- Hand-eye coordination
- Appreciation for early human ingenuity
Stone tools remain functional, durable, and environmentally neutral.
4.3 Natural Shelter Construction
Primitive shelters use materials such as branches, leaves, bark, and earth. Skills include:
- Site selection
- Insulation principles
- Structural stability
Shelter-building deepens understanding of thermoregulation and environmental exposure.
4.4 Cordage and Fiber Technology
Cordage production from plant fibers, sinew, or bark demonstrates:
- Botanical knowledge
- Mechanical understanding of tension and twist
- Multi-purpose problem-solving
Cordage is foundational to tool-making, shelter, and hunting systems.
4.5 Tracking and Primitive Navigation
Tracking sharpens observational skill and ecological literacy. Practitioners learn to read:
- Ground disturbance
- Broken vegetation
- Animal movement patterns
Navigation without instruments relies on celestial cues, terrain, and environmental indicators.

5.2 Experimental Archaeology and Skill Validation
Experimental archaeology plays a vital role by:
- Reconstructing ancient tools and methods
- Testing historical hypotheses
- Validating feasibility through replication
This scientific approach reinforces the legitimacy of primitive skills.
